What Are the Different Types of Adapters Compatible with the Apple MacBook Pro?

The different types of adapters compatible with the Apple MacBook Pro include:

  • USB-C to USB Adapter: This adapter allows you to connect standard USB devices to your MacBook Pro’s USB-C ports, enabling the use of older USB peripherals like flash drives and external hard drives.
  • USB-C Digital AV Multiport Adapter: This versatile adapter provides an HDMI output for video display, a USB-A port for traditional USB devices, and a USB-C port for charging, making it ideal for presentations and media sharing.
  • Thunderbolt 3 (USB-C) to Thunderbolt 2 Adapter: This adapter is essential for users who want to connect Thunderbolt 2 devices, such as certain external displays and docks, to the newer Thunderbolt 3 ports found on the latest MacBook Pro models.
  • USB-C Ethernet Adapter: Perfect for users needing a reliable internet connection, this adapter connects your MacBook Pro to wired Ethernet networks, providing superior speed and stability compared to Wi-Fi.
  • USB-C VGA Multiport Adapter: This adapter supports VGA output for connecting to older projectors and monitors, as well as providing a USB-A port and a USB-C charging port, making it suitable for educational or professional settings.

The USB-C to USB Adapter is particularly useful for those who still rely on older USB accessories, ensuring compatibility without needing to replace existing devices. The USB-C Digital AV Multiport Adapter enhances multimedia capabilities, allowing users to easily connect to HDMI displays while also maintaining access to USB devices and charging options simultaneously.

The Thunderbolt 3 to Thunderbolt 2 Adapter is crucial for those transitioning from older MacBook models to the latest ones, enabling the use of existing Thunderbolt peripherals without needing an upgrade. For users who prefer wired internet connections, the USB-C Ethernet Adapter offers a straightforward solution for accessing networks, especially in environments with poor wireless connectivity.

Lastly, the USB-C VGA Multiport Adapter is an excellent choice for users in academic or business settings where older display technology is still prevalent, providing a seamless connection to projectors and monitors while retaining the functionality of USB devices and charging capabilities.

Why Is Power Output Important When Selecting an Adapter?

Power output is crucial when selecting an adapter for devices like the Apple MacBook Pro because it directly affects the performance and charging efficiency of the device.

According to Apple’s official guidelines, using an adapter with insufficient power output can lead to slower charging times and may even prevent the device from charging while in use (Apple, 2021). The MacBook Pro is designed to operate optimally with specific wattage levels, which vary depending on the model; for instance, the newer models typically require higher wattage adapters to support their more demanding hardware components.

The underlying mechanism behind this is that the internal components of the MacBook Pro, including the CPU and GPU, require a substantial amount of power to function effectively. If the adapter’s power output is below the necessary threshold, the MacBook may not receive enough energy, leading to thermal throttling where the performance is reduced to prevent overheating. Additionally, inadequate power can result in a drained battery even while plugged in, as the device consumes more power than the adapter can provide. Hence, selecting the best adapter with the appropriate wattage ensures that the MacBook Pro operates efficiently without compromising performance or battery health.

What Common Issues Should You Be Aware of with MacBook Pro Adapters?

When using MacBook Pro adapters, several common issues may arise that users should be aware of to ensure optimal performance.

  • Overheating: Many users report that their MacBook Pro adapters can become excessively hot during use. This overheating can be caused by prolonged charging sessions or using the adapter in poorly ventilated areas, potentially leading to reduced efficiency and a shorter lifespan.
  • Compatibility Issues: Not all third-party adapters are compatible with every MacBook Pro model. Using an incompatible adapter can result in poor charging performance or even damage to the device, making it crucial to verify compatibility before purchasing.
  • Cable Wear and Tear: The cables of MacBook Pro adapters are prone to fraying and damage, especially at connection points. Regular inspection of the cable for any signs of wear can help prevent charging failures and ensure safe use.
  • Voltage Fluctuations: Inconsistent voltage output from adapters can lead to unreliable charging or harm the MacBook’s battery. Users should avoid using cheap or unverified adapters that may lack the necessary voltage regulation.
  • Limited Length: The cords of many MacBook Pro adapters can be relatively short, which may restrict where users can comfortably position their laptops while charging. This can lead to awkward setups or the need for extension cords, which can complicate usage.
  • Port Issues: Dust and debris can accumulate in the charging port of the MacBook Pro, causing connection problems. Regularly cleaning the port can help maintain a reliable connection and prevent issues with charging.
